What is "Nosto Technologies"?
Nosto is a company that helps online stores personalize the shopping experience for customers. They do this by using smart technology to show products that you’re likely to love based on your behavior. If you see a charge from Nosto, it’s probably for a subscription that enables those features, helping your favorite stores suggest the right products for you.

If I see this charge, what should I do?
If you see this charge and aren’t expecting it, you have various options.
First, try to contact the nosto.com via one of the support methods we listed below and inquire about the charge. See if they will refund it and cancel any associated subscriptions you might have.
If the nosto.com refused to issue a refund or you cannot get in touch with the company, call your bank or financial institution and open a credit card dispute. Record screenshot evidence from your prior conversations with nosto.com, and use that to open your credit card dispute.
